The Precision Electronics JAS 620 internal heated soldering iron represents advanced soldering technology with its patented design and integrated power indicator. This professional-grade tool combines innovative engineering with practical functionality, delivering consistent heat performance for demanding soldering applications. The unique structural design minimizes handle temperature rise while maintaining optimal tip temperature, ensuring operator comfort during extended use sessions. Designed specifically for lead-free soldering processes, it incorporates long-life bits that withstand higher temperatures required by modern environmental regulations and manufacturing standards. The quick and easy heating element replacement system reduces maintenance downtime and ensures continuous operation in professional industrial settings where reliability is paramount.
